Some toxic grounds
0
0
A third of New Caledonia is covered by ultramafic massifs (very poor in silica) with an omnipresence of iron (50% and more), a low nutrient content and an excess of magnesium. It shows a high concentration of heavy metals which become toxic with a climate changing from hot to humid periods. During 32 million years, however, a great floristic diversity acclimatized, 70% of which are endemic.
